Tips to Remember the Indonesian Word "Tukar":
To remember "tukar," you might associate it with the idea of "trade" or "swap," both of which involve exchanging one item for another.
Explanations:
In Indonesian, "tukar" means "to exchange" or "to swap." It is often used when discussing trading items, swapping roles, or exchanging information.
Other Words That Mean the Same Thing:
1. Bertukar
2. Menukar
Conjugations:
In Indonesian, verbs are modified with prefixes and suffixes to create different forms:
– Infinitive: tukar
– Present: menukar (when used in active form)
– Past: telah menukar (indicates completed action)
– Future: akan menukar (indicates future intention)
– Passive: ditukar (when used in passive form, meaning "is exchanged")
Examples of Sentences:
1. Saya ingin tukar tempat duduk dengan Anda.
(I want to exchange seats with you.)
2. Mereka menukar hadiah pada ulang tahun itu.
(They exchanged gifts at the birthday party.)
3. Buku ini bisa ditukar jika rusak.
(This book can be exchanged if it's damaged.)
4. Dia telah menukar uang di bank.
(He has exchanged money at the bank.)
5. Kita akan menukar informasi lebih lanjut nanti.
(We will exchange more information later.)
